CONFEDERATE VETERANS CIVIL WAR MEMORABILIA, featuring photograph of Victor Vallette, 1861 Virginia Electoral Ticket, and a signed and typed note by Vallette describing being a member Robert E Lee's Confederate Army at the age of 15 and voting in the 1861 election. Housed under glass in a modern frame. Circa 1920. 11 1/2" x 14" OA.
Catalogue Note: Victor Vallette (ABT. 1844), enlisted May 10, 1861, was a private, in Company A, 1st Tennessee Infantry under Colonel George Maney. According to the Tennessee State Library he is the youngest man to serve in Company A. He appears in the 1860 Federal Census as living in Davidson, Tennessee.
